When AI gets it wrong: The Value of the statistically insignificant in an AI era

What is the cost of mechanised statistical reasoning in terms of innovation and crisis response? What can we learn from people who are outliers in our data sets? What are the risks and opportunities of AI for people who have been marginalised and are statistically insignificant?

 

When AI gets it wrong in a real-life environment, the results can be devastating – especially for people who are outliers in a data set, including people who experience marginalization or disability and others deemed statistically insignificant. We need to design our cities not for the most able among us, but for everyone.

 

Dr Jutta Treviranus will be speaking about the value of the statistically insignificant in an AI era.
